  • I was on the mini pill while BF'ing.  The mini pill is not as effective as regular BC, so you need to be really careful about taking it every day at the exact same time.  It's really your only option other than condoms unless you do something like FAM.  But you really don't need to worry about it screwing you up, it's much less likely to do that than regular BC.  As soon as I stopped BF'ing I went back on my regular pill, which was also Ortho Tri Cyclen.

  • I think micronor is what my prescription was for - I take the generic version.  The mini-pill is really your only option for hormonal bc while you are bf'ing I think.  It's been fine for me, although we use condoms as backup since the mini-pill is not as effective as the regular pill.
